My_Study_Scrapy
latest

SCRAPY

  • 1. 前置学习
  • 2. 核心流程
    • 2.1. Scrapy 源码剖析 架构概览
    • 2.2. 抓取入口
My_Study_Scrapy
  • 2. 核心流程
  • 在 GitHub 上编辑

2. 核心流程

核心流程

  • 2.1. Scrapy 源码剖析 架构概览
    • 2.1.1. 简介
    • 2.1.2. 快速入门
    • 2.1.3. 架构
    • 2.1.4. 核心模块
    • 2.1.5. 运行步骤
    • 2.1.6. 详细架构图如下
  • 2.2. 抓取入口
    • 2.2.1. 创建样例项目
    • 2.2.2. scrapy命令从何而来
    • 2.2.3. 运行入口
    • 2.2.4. get_project_settings
      • 2.2.4.1. 我们看下init_env方法做了什么?
      • 2.2.4.2. Settings初始化
      • 2.2.4.3. setting的优先级说明
    • 2.2.5. inside_project
    • 2.2.6. 创建了CrawlerProcess对象
    • 2.2.7. cmd.run
    • 2.2.8. crawler_process.crawl
      • 2.2.8.1. _create_spider
      • 2.2.8.2. _apply_settings
      • 2.2.8.3. _create_engine
      • 2.2.8.4. engine.open_spider
    • 2.2.9. crawler_process.start
上一页 下一页

© 版权所有 2024, zhaojiedi1992@outlook.com。 版本 f843bf28.

利用 Sphinx 构建,使用的 主题 由 Read the Docs 开发.